Venues by City in British Indian Ocean Territory

Unlikely we have Venues in every city of British Indian Ocean Territory, but we will do our best and show all we got.
Also, feel free to propose a Venue and add a Dish.

Porto, Portugal
41.1793287 -8.6553648
216.73.216.221